Assignment
Q1.XYZ Company uses a periodic inventory system. The beginning balance of inventory and the purchases made by XYZ during the month of July are given below:
Date
Description
Units
Unit cost
Total cost
July 01
Beginning inventory
500
$20
$10,000
July 18
Inventory purchased
800
$24
$19,200
July 25
700
$26
$18,200
Total
2,000
$47,400
The XYZ Company sold 1,400 units during the month of July.
Required: Compute inventory on 31st July and cost of goods sold for the month of July using FIFO inventory costing method:

Q3. Maia's Bike Shop uses the periodic inventory system and had the following transactions during the month of May:
May 3
Sold merchandise to a customer on credit for $600, terms 2/10, n/30. The cost of the merchandise sold was $350.
May 4
Sold merchandise to a customer for cash of $425. The cost of the merchandise was $250.
May 6
Sold merchandise to a customer on credit for $1,300, term 2/10, n/30. The cost of the merchandise sold was $750.
May 8
The customer from May 3 returned merchandise with a selling price of $100. The cost of merchandise returned was $55.
May 15
The customer from May 6 paid the full amount due, less any appropriate discounts earned.
May 31
The customer from May 3 paid the full amount due, less any appropriate discounts earned.
Prepare the required journal entries that Maia's Bike Shop must make to record these transactions.
